Sellick Partnership is working with a small and friendly legal service within a Council in Berkshire to recruit a permanent Education or Adult Social Care specialist to join the People team. The People Team provide a wide range of legal advice and support to Council Services in relation to Adults Social Care, Education, including SEN tribunals and Schools, Housing, Inquests and Children and Family Services (not care proceedings) and Licencing. Key duties of the People Lawyer:

As an Education or Adult Social Care specialist, you will personally undertake a complex caseload of work primarily in either SEN tribunal work or Adult Social Care. You will be responsible for providing timely and accurate advice to Members and Officers of the Council, including representation and attendance at such meetings as desired by the Client Department, ensuring that decisions and actions comply with the Council's Constitution and are defensible.
